The pump is a Grundfos Quiet one Silent Aquarium Pump. They used to make them for Rainbow Lifeguard Aquatics. Grundfos no longer makes the pump. I wish they did, it is the best I have ever had. With the pump screwed to the stand, the water flow is louder than the pump, gives off very little heat and over the last 10 years has a continuous run time of about 9 years with no problems.
 
I use Iwaki pumps on my tank to go through OC filters. Mag Drive pumps are great but not for pressure applications. For bigger flow requirements go with Sequence

I am surprised no one has mentioned a Sweetwater brand pump from Aquatic Eco Systems. External pump, low head, low power usage, built to last. They have various sized models to allow for varying flow/head requirements. If none of those fit your desired flow requirements, then the Blueline pumps from Aquatic Eco Systems work great as well.

You can't beat the warranty on the Reeflo pumps; 3 years for regular models and 5 years for the gold models. I don't know of any other pump manufacturer that backs their pumps with that kind of warranty.

Performance wise there's not much that can beat them for the gph flow and energy efficiency.
